A 24-year-old Kalamazoo man, Ignacio Pederson, is charged with armed robbery after allegedly threatening a victim during a Facebook Marketplace transaction aimed at selling a cellphone. Pederson faces multiple charges, including armed robbery and resisting police, with a bond set at over $25,000. The incident occurred on February 1 at Interfaith Homes, leading to his arrest last Thursday when he reportedly attempted to flee from authorities.
The Kalamazoo Department of Public Safety urges caution during online sales, recommending buyers and sellers meet in public areas with security cameras to enhance safety. This incident highlights the risks associated with online marketplaces and emphasizes the importance of checking the other party’s profile for any suspicious signs before proceeding with a transaction.
